Private Tour: White Villages of Malaga - Nerja and Frigiliana
Travelers experience the charm of Andalusia on this private full-day journey through Málaga’s Axarquía region, an area rich in Moorish history and known for its picturesque white villages. With a dedicated guide, the day begins in Frigiliana, a beautifully preserved hill town famous for its whitewashed houses, flower-filled balconies, and narrow cobbled streets. A guided walk through the historic Moorish quarter reveals winding lanes, traditional architecture, and scenic viewpoints overlooking the surrounding countryside.
The journey continues to the coastal town of Nerja, where travelers explore the historic center and visit the Balcón de Europa, a dramatic seaside promenade offering sweeping views of the Mediterranean and the rugged Málaga coastline.
The experience also includes a visit to the impressive Nerja Caves, a vast network of caverns filled with towering stalactites and stalagmites. After a day of culture, history, and spectacular scenery, travelers return comfortably to Málaga.
